Unloading data from Redshift to file(s) on S3

Procedure

  1. Double-click tRedshiftUnload to open its Basic settings view on the Component tab.
  2. Fill the Host, Port, Database, Schema, Username, and Password fields with their corresponding context variables.
    Fill the Access Key, Secret Key, and Bucket fields also with their corresponding context variables.
  3. In the Table Name field, enter the name of the table from which the data will be read. In this example, it is person.
  4. Click the [...] button next to Edit schema and in the pop-up window define the schema by adding two columns: ID of Integer type and Name of String type.
  5. In the Query field, enter the following SQL statement based on which the result will be unloaded.
    "SELECT * FROM person"
  6. In the Key prefix field, enter the name prefix for the unload files. In this example, it is person_unload_.
